Transaction 302181b6c1487eaca79fd8035da987efa742adbef196876a46e080f94e2ff13e

2 Input
2 Outputs
  • 302181b6c1487eaca79fd8035da987efa742adbef196876a46e080f94e2ff13e:0
  • value  67234
    address  176EH19zTLGiecwD2ZkJqRBNKZRQ1Jwrin
  • 302181b6c1487eaca79fd8035da987efa742adbef196876a46e080f94e2ff13e:1
  • value  3154000
    address  3LEf6bXWUxVh76QT4hemzQPf8fBRrTLavK